Swiss franc exchange rate announced by the National Bank of Romania (BNR) increased Monday by 1.1%, to 4.4716 lei, a new historic high.
The Euro reference dropped by 0,77 cents, down to 4,5018 lei.
The exchange reference rate for the dollar dropped from the record high of 3,8863 lei registered Friday, down to 3,8815 lei.
The Swiss franc rose today on the banking market. Euro opened the market at a level of 4,51 lei, and the franc and the euro were at the same rate level.
The franc ratings reached record highs on Thursday and Friday, following the elimination of the ceiling imposed by the Swiss Bank for the franc / euro exchange rate. Friday, the franc exchange rate stood at 4.4228 lei, up by 2.2% from Thursday, when it was quoted at 4.3287 lei, up by 15.7% compared to Wednesday.

Romanians who have loans in Swiss francs are desperate and waiting for a solution from the authorities.
The only action taken so far is to increase the salary ceiling for those who want to request a recalculation of the loan. It will be increased from 2,200 to 2,500 lei by the end of next month.
Currently, only the people who earn less than 2,200 lei may require this from the banks, says Minister of Finance.
